A Mixed Two-Component Model for Multiplicity Distributions
Y. K. Lim and
K. K. Phua
Department of Physics, National Universiy of Singapore, Kent Ridge, Singapore 0511
(Received December 21, 1987)
Abstract:
A mixed two-component model is proposed for changed-particle multiplicity
distributions from high energy pp and p p collisions in which pionization
in the central region is assumued to follow a negative binomial distribution.
The fit is at least as good as fitting by a purely negative binomial
distribution and yet offers a two-component mechanism.
Extrapolation is made for cms energy of 10 TeV.
